Lloyd Dobler Effect
is a Silver Spring, Maryland-based five-piece band [1] that plays rock and roll music with Latin rhythms and go go beats. [2] The band is named after John Cusack’s character in the Cameron Crowe film Say Anything.
[3]
They have opened for artists such as Eminem, The Goo Goo Dolls, Good Charlotte, The Roots, Audioslave, The Fray, and Jack Johnson. They have performed at over 170 college campuses in the past two years. The band has performed in 39 states in the United States and in 8 countries. They typically play over 250 gigs a year, often playing two per day in the summer. [4] The band has headlined three tours for the Armed Forces Entertainment, including trips to the Middle East and Asia. In November 2007 they won a Boru Vodka-sponsored, Battle of the Bands
, in which they earned $10,000 of equipment.

Band members
- Phil Kominski: Electric guitar, acoustic guitar, lead vocals
- Chris Bruno: Electric guitar, Mandolin, Piano, vocals
- Rusty Williams: Auxiliary percussion, Congas and Bongos, vocals
- Donnie Williams: Drums and Percussion
- Patrick Hughes: Bass and Vocals
